
Linux文件搜索文字字符串命令:fgrep
在Linux系统中,经常需要在文件中搜索某个特定的字符串。可以使用各种命令来完成这个任务,例如grep,egrep和fgrep。本文将重点介绍fgrep命令。
1. fgrep命令简介
fgrep是Linux系统中的一个查找工具,它可以快速地搜索文件中是否包含指定的字符串,并显示包含该字符串的所有行。fgrep命令与grep命令功能类似,但它只匹配完全相同的字符串,而不是模式匹配。
2. fgrep命令语法
fgrep命令的语法如下:
$ fgrep [OPTIONS] PATTERN [FILE...]
PATTERN
: 要搜索的字符串。FILE...
: 要搜索的文件名,可以指定多个文件。OPTIONS
: fgrep命令的可选参数。常用的参数包括:-i
:忽略大小写。-r
:递归搜索子目录。-l
:只显示包含匹配字符串的文件名。
3. fgrep命令示例
下面是一些使用fgrep命令的示例:
- 搜索单个文件中的字符串:
- 搜索多个文件中的字符串:
- 搜索一个目录下的所有文件:
- 搜索时忽略大小写:
$ fgrep "hello" file.txt
$ fgrep "hello" file1.txt file2.txt
$ fgrep -r "hello" /path/to/directory
$ fgrep -i "hello" file.txt
4. 总结
fgrep命令是Linux系统中非常有用的一个命令,它可以快速地搜索文件中的指定字符串。使用fgrep命令可以方便地查找文件中的内容,提高工作效率。

© 版权声明
THE END
暂无评论内容